BBC broadcaster John Humphrys has come under fire after a transcript of an off-air conversation appeared to show him mocking gender pay gap issues at the BBC.
@mk1969 predicted: “Maybe I’m overreacting – but I suspect this will be the end of John Humphrys. Very hard to lead #r4today and be this vulnerable to no-credibility charges from those you are supposed to be holding to account.”
@Claire_phipps asked: “Given several female BBC journalists weren’t permitted to report this week about pay inequality because they weren’t deemed impartial, I assume we won’t be hearing John Humphrys on the matter again, @Bbcr4today?”
@Rossmccaff wrote: “John Humphrys’ palpable biases and wildly inconsistent interviewing have been forgiven as eccentricities for too long. He is a grossly overpaid relic.”
#REASONICANCELLED
Twitter users were quick to seize on the news that Donald Trump wouldn’t be visiting London to open the new US Embassy. The president tweeted that a bad property deal was ‘The Reason I cancelled my trip’.
@Charliefoxmusic joked: “Reason I cancelled my trip to London is that I am not a big fan of hanging with “commoners.” I wasn’t invited to dine with the Royal Family and I will have to slum it in a regular hotel rather than sleep in a palace. Bad deal. NO!”
@Suzemclaughlin added: “Reason I cancelled my trip to London is I found out that the Lord Mayor is not actually a cat in nice boots. Valid reason. Bad deal. I said NO!”
HAWKSMOOR
Steakhouse Hawksmoor, which has six branches in London and one in Manchester, will open its first Scottish base in Edinburgh.
@Andrewfairlie1 predicted: “It’s just about to get tougher for independent restaurants in Edinburgh in an already tough market.”
@Lunchquest added: “A little disappointed it’s this venue they’re taking on as the parade of St Andrew Square chains is having a really negative impact on local eateries.”
@Exec_chef_ agreed: “Oh great! ANOTHER chain restaurant in the city centre. Just what Edinburgh needs.” But @Charliehouston wrote: “Their Sunday roasts are to die for! Highly recommended.”
